An elemental analysis of a 0.3285 g of a compound containing C, H, O and S undergo combustion and produce 0.4890 g of carbon dioxide, 0.1502 g of water, and 0.1780 g of sulfur dioxide. The molar mass of this compound is between 115-120 g/mol. A) Determine the empirical formula of this compound. B) Determine the molecular formula and the accurate molar mass of this compound.
